Abstract :
An intelligent control system framework for space vehicles powered by reusable rocket engines is proposed. It decomposes the vehicle control task into hierarchical levels composed of nominally independent task coordinates. Concepts are illustrated using an example drawn from the context of the space shuttle vehicle, i.e., the implementation of a vehicle thrust vector coordinator for a planar vehicle
